AUSTRALIAN VAN MORRISON SHOW
Returning to Perth for a show at The Charles Hotel Fri 29th August - The Australian Van Morrison Show emerged from the Irish Pub Scene in Melbourne in the early 2000’s, fronted by Scottish singer/songwriter Steve Boyd. A sensational tribute to the great Van Morrison, Steve Boyd and his band perform the ultimate favourites: Moondance, Brightside of the Road, Brown Eyed Girl, Tupelo Honey, Gloria, and much more.
